Bauchi Govt tackles Wike for questioning Gov Mohammed’s tax reform criticism

By Samuel Luka

The governor of Bauchi state has on Thursday descended hard on former Rivers state Governor and the current Minister of Federal Capital Territory FCT Abuja, Nyesom Wike for his recent attempt to question Governor Bala Mohammed’s tax reform criticism.

In a press statement made available to newsmen by the Special Adviser to Governor Bala Mohammed on Media and Publicity, Comrade Mukhtar Mohammed Gidado, Bauchi Government described Wike’s attempt to question Sen. Bala Mohammed’s opposition to President Bola Tinubu’s Tax Reform Bills as not only baseless but hypocritical.

“While Wike accuses others of insincerity, he has seamlessly transitioned from being a self-proclaimed PDP stalwart to an ardent supporter of the APC government”, part of the statement reads.

It further noted that the FCT minister is now advocating for the re-election of the same APC administration in 2027 and still claiming membership in the PDP.

“This chameleonic behavior raises serious questions about Wike’s credibility and moral compass. Nigerians are not deceived by Wike’s antics. They see a man willing to undermine his party for personal gain, a man whose loyalty shifts as quickly as his alliances”, the statement stressed.

It explained that Governor Bala Mohammed’s opposition to the Tax Reform Bills reflects a principled stand aimed at ensuring inclusive governance and accountability.

The Statement noted that Bala’s constructive interventions have already led to significant adjustments in the reform process, underscoring the importance of meaningful dialogue over hollow rhetoric.

It however, lamented that Chief Wike’s tenure as Minister of the Federal Capital Territory has been marked less by governance and more by his weekly spectacle of media insults.

“Instead of using his platform to unite and inspire, Wike has reduced public service to a theater of absurdity, alienating stakeholders and creating unnecessary tensions. His combative style and inability to engage in constructive dialogue make him a liability to the government he serves and a source of embarrassment to his former party”, the Bauchi Government said.

The statement pointed out that even members of the APC are reportedly dismayed by Wike’s antics, which reflect poorly on the administration as a whole.
